Understanding the Texture: Why Plaster?

Plaster serves as a versatile medium that offers depth and character to wall art. Unlike paint or traditional canvas, plaster can be molded and shaped to create striking three-dimensional effects. It captures light differently and provides a tactile experience that is often lost in more conventional artworks. This tactile quality can evoke emotional connections, making plaster art particularly special.

The Step-by-Step Journey to Create Your Artwork

Creating textured plaster wall art panels is an art that evolves with practice. The journey begins with cutting the fiberglass window screen, which serves as a base for your textures. The process of stapling the screen and folding it to create undulations is both satisfying and crucial in producing an eye-catching effect. Each step allows you to experiment with shapes and designs, ensuring your art is truly one-of-a-kind.

Avoid Overhyped Bathroom Upgrades: Choose Practical Alternatives

Update Redefining Your Bathroom: Embracing Function over Fad When considering bathroom upgrades, it’s easy to get swept up in the trend of the moment. We’ve all seen gorgeous before-and-after renovation photos showcasing beautifully designed bathrooms that seem to promise an oasis of tranquility. However, many popular renovations come with significant caveats. Here’s a guide to understand which bathroom upgrades are overhyped and instead, discover alternatives that combine style with practicality. The Limitations of Trendy Features While trendy elements can make a striking impact, they often falter in functionality. For instance, barn doors might evoke farmhouse charm, but negligible privacy and poor sound control can lead to regrets down the line. Natalie Howe, an interior designer, notes that these fashionable doors may look appealing but often don’t fulfill their primary purpose effectively. Instead, consider opting for designs that blend aesthetics with practicality, like customized architectural doors that add character without compromising function. Wall-Mounted Toilets: A Poor Fit for the Average Home The allure of wall-mounted toilets lies in their sleek appearance. However, contractors like Peter Andra emphasize that the installation process can be both complicated and costly. Should future renovations necessitate a standard toilet, substantial plumbing adjustments may be required. A better alternative? Floor-mounted toilets with concealed trapways for a seamless, stylish finish without the hassle of extensive renovations. Why All-White Bathrooms May Not Be the Best Choice Choosing an all-white color scheme may seem safe, but it can quickly come off as sterile rather than soothing. A bathroom should be a relaxing space, and interior designer Howe suggests adding depth with varying tones and textures to create a warm atmosphere. Think about integrating soft pastels or layered materials to enhance the tranquility of your bathroom. Open Concept: A Splash in the Wrong Direction This layout may appear modern, but it risks creating an unintentional water park. Failed waterproofing can lead to saturation and mold. Andra advises rethinking this open design; instead, ensure effective separation between wet and dry areas while maintaining a sleek aesthetic via frameless shower designs to keep your bathroom stylish while avoiding constant messes. Classic vs. Trendy: The Case of Vessel Sinks Many homeowners are drawn to vessel sinks for their trendy appeal, but Howe and Andra agree that they are on their way out. Installation can be tedious and swapping them for a new style often means replacing your entire counter. Instead, classic under-mounted sinks offer timeless elegance and ease, standing the test of time. Exploring the PM Sticker on License Plates: What You Need to Know

Update Understanding the PM Sticker: A Quick GuideIf you’ve ever driven through Florida, you might have spotted a peculiar PM sticker on some license plates. Perhaps you wondered what it meant and why it matters. While many are accustomed to the usual yearly registration stickers, the PM sticker introduces a different approach for specific vehicle owners. Let's dive into what this sticker signifies, the vehicles that qualify, and its implications for car ownership.What Is the PM Sticker and Why Is It Important?The PM sticker stands for "Permanent Registration," as outlined by the Florida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les (FHSMV). Unlike traditional registration, which requires annual renewal and a new sticker each year, the PM sticker allows qualifying vehicles to forgo this cumbersome process. The yellow decal remains the same year after year, instead of boasting a date of expiration. For those managing fleets of vehicles or rental companies, this streamlined process eases the burden of upkeep significantly.Who Can Use the PM Sticker? Exploring EligibilityBut not every vehicle on the road in Florida can flaunt a PM sticker. The vehicles eligible include rental cars and trucks that meet specific tax regulations. As such, personal cars owned by individuals do not qualify for this sticker, which is crucial information for Florida residents. The PM registration is designed to facilitate businesses, and while it does carry an annual fee, it offers a practical solution for the logistics of managing multiple vehicles.Why Should You Care About the PM Sticker?You might be asking yourself, “Why should I care about this sticker?” Understanding the PM sticker's purpose and eligibility provides insight into Florida's approach to vehicle registration and can be beneficial to those within the rental industry or anyone curious about local vehicle regulations.
